This page helps you find good cause buildings near the Q train in NYC, with 6,807+ buildings that match this scope. “Good cause” is a tenant-protection regulatory category that can limit certain rent increases and non-renewal reasons, so it’s worth focusing on your lease details. What to check before for good cause buildings near the Q train in NYC
- Start with building selection: use the Q-train location to compare commute patterns first, then check the good-cause listing details per building.
- Before applying, read the lease terms closely for renewal language and rent-change rules that apply to your unit under the building’s good-cause profile.
- Ask about practical move-in details (available dates, documentation requirements, and any in-building screening) since these vary even within the same regulatory category.
- Confirm full monthly costs beyond rent: broker fees, deposits, and any required charges can change your actual budget.
